All Oxford colleges provide accommodation for at least one year of your degree (usually the first) while a sizable proportion will house you for first and final year, and some (such as Jesus and St. Hugh's) house you for your entire degree. The prices and quality of accommodation vary, as does the location (while some colleges keep all students within the walls, others own houses, flats and annexes).
